As states see a record number of early voters, including New York and key battleground states, Ari Berman, who covers voter access as a senior reporter at Mother Jones, joined Errol to discuss how the Trump administration has been restricting access to the ballot box. And he explained the consequences of a 2013 Supreme Court ruling on the Voting Rights Act of 1965 and what Amy Coney Barrett’s confirmation means for the future of ballot access. He also talked about how the pandemic may permanently change how Americans vote.
